Best Timing to Achieve Optimal Results
How well pruning techniques work is largely determined by cut timing. Peak performance is frequently realized during dormancy, commonly late winter into early spring, when energy levels are elevated and pathogen threats are reduced. This period allows the tree to heal quickly, promoting vigorous growth in the following growing season. In contrast, pruning during summer may benefit specific species by managing size and form while maintaining general health. Pruning during autumn must be prevented, as it can make trees susceptible to winter harm and pest infestations. Understanding the specific needs of each tree species guarantees that pruning practices align with their natural growth cycles, resulting in healthier, more aesthetically pleasing landscapes.
Professional Tree Removal: When and Why It's Necessary
Upon encountering a hazardous or dying tree, property owners frequently question the importance of professional tree removal services. These choices are essential for safeguarding safety and maintaining the landscape's integrity. Trees might require removed because of several factors, including substantial disease, structural instability, or proximity to power cables and buildings. A tree that presents a falling hazard can put at risk lives and possessions, making timely removal essential.
Occasionally, trees might interfere with the growth of healthier plants, vying for nutrients and sunlight. Furthermore, dead or dying trees can draw in pests, which may spread to surrounding vegetation. Professional tree removal services deliver expertise in assessing these situations, ensuring that the process is conducted safely and efficiently. Ultimately, the decision to remove a tree should be founded on a thorough analysis of its health and potential risks to the surrounding environment.
Pest and Disease Control: Safeguarding Your Trees
Pest and disease control is vital for sustaining the health of trees, specifically after the removal of unsafe specimens. Once a tree is removed, surrounding trees may become vulnerable to pests and diseases that previously flourished within the ecosystem. Professional tree services provide specific solutions to detect and treat pest problems and infections efficiently.
Establishing an integrated pest management approach is fundamental, integrating cultural practices, biological controls, and, when required, chemical treatments. Regular monitoring enables early detection of potential threats, minimizing the risk of widespread damage.
Additionally, fostering general tree health through suitable watering, pruning, and fertilization can significantly decrease susceptibility to pests and diseases. By implementing thorough pest and disease management, property owners can guarantee the longevity and health of their landscapes. This forward-thinking approach not only shields individual trees but also supports the ecological balance of the surrounding environment.
Emergency Tree Care: Responding to Storm Damage
How should property owners handle the consequences of storm-related tree damage? Prompt evaluation is essential; property owners should first survey their landscape for hazardous conditions, such as fallen branches or leaning trees. Safety should be prioritized, and individuals are recommended to keep a safe distance from damaged trees that may pose risks.
Once the danger has been evaluated, contacting a professional tree service is crucial. Experts can deliver the necessary equipment and expertise to safely clear debris and examine tree health. They can also detect trees that might need trimming or full removal to avoid future hazards.
In addition, recording damage with photographs can be valuable for insurance claims. Even though the urgency to restore the landscape is reasonable, it is crucial to avoid premature decisions regarding tree removal, as some trees may bounce back with correct care.

Management of Soil Health
Vibrant soil acts as the groundwork for healthy tree growth, making soil health management a critical element of environmentally conscious tree care. Sound soil health practices include assessing soil composition, pH levels, and nutrient availability. Incorporating organic amendments, such as compost and mulch, enhances soil structure and fertility, stimulating beneficial microbial activity. Furthermore, embracing crop rotation and cover cropping can avoid nutrient depletion and erosion, building a sustainable ecosystem. Regular soil testing provides personalized nutrient management, guaranteeing trees receive ideal care. In addition, reducing soil compaction through careful landscaping practices preserves root systems, enhancing overall tree health. What Are the Signs of an Unhealthy Tree?
Warning signs of tree health problems feature discolored leaves, early leaf fall, apparent rot or fungal growth, impaired growth, and weak branches. Moreover, any strange fissures or bug problems can point to hidden health problems that need immediate care.
